rdf:langString Sir William Edward Hercules Verner, 3rd Baronet (11 January 1855 – 8 June 1886) was a British baronet. He studied at Eton. From his father, he inherited Churchill estates in Ireland and a home at Eaton Square in London. He died at the age of 30 of cirrhosis of the liver without issue, although he had a stepson he cared for.
